Product reviews:
Lionel
2026-02-22 iphone 11 Pro
The Stromer ST5: First look at the $10 tesla electric cycle price
tesla electric cycle price
Michell
2026-02-21 iphone 11 Pro Max
A Tesla e-bike would help rapidly tesla electric cycle price
tesla electric cycle price
Marcus
2026-02-22 iphone SE
In Rs 1.24 Lakh Here's India's Answer tesla electric cycle price
tesla electric cycle price